Adopted in 1888 the new German Infantry round in 7. 92 X 57mm replaced the old 10. 4mm large bore cartridge adopted in 1871. The M 1888 Rifle was referred to as the "Commission Rifle" and was manufactured as a full Infantry Rifle and a Carbine starting in 1888 and an Artillery Carbine adopted in 1891.
